いつもアドバイスありがとうございます。
phpQueryを使ったスクレイピングについて質問させてください。
ある特定のサイトをスクレイピングしようとしたのですが、
「failed to open stream」エラーが表示されてしまいます。
10サイトほど試してみたのですが、
そのサイトだけ取得することが出来ませんでした。
試したコードは下記なのですが、何が原因なのでしょうか。。。
<?php require('phpQuery-onefile.php'); $url = 'https://example.com/'; $doc = phpQuery::newDocumentFile($url); print_r($doc); ?>
エラーメッセージ
failed to open stream: HTTP request failed! in C:\xampp\htdocs_file\webs\phpQuery-onefile.php on line 4767
PHPのバージョンは7.4.13を使っています。
10サイトで試して1サイトだけエラーになるのでコード自体に
問題があるようには思えないのですが、、、。
ご存知の方がいらっしゃいましたらアドバイスを
頂けないでしょうか。
よろしくお願いします。
あなたの回答
tips
プレビュー